Catalog description
Biochemistry is the study of the chemical processes of living things. The course covers the fundamentals of biological chemistry. We will introduce the structures and functions of major biomolecules found in the cells, including water, amino acids, nucleic acids, proteins, sugars and polysaccharides, and lipids. We will introduce biotechnologies used in the synthesis, purification and characterization of proteins and nucleic acids, such as solid phase peptide synthesis, chromatography, electrophoresis, western blotting, qRT-PCR, and DNA sequencing.
